Professor Farnsworth has invented a time-travel equipment that allows the user to relive the past ten seconds.

Fry steals it, and uses it to enhance his relationship with Leela.

The two live out a lovely, romantic life together alone.

The duo reflect on their lives and decide that theyd happily choose to live through everything together once more.

For a brief bit of context, Jim and Pam are the US equivalent of Tim and Dawn.

Theyre played by John Krasinski and Jenna Fisher, who are to be treasured forever.

The moment Ive picked here comes from the last episode of season 3.

The big difference is that, perhaps surprisingly, the US Office plays the payoff smaller.

Boldly, the payoff to three seasons of build-up is a single facial expression.

It works, too.
